<snip> Since this seems to be causing quite a few headaches all around, I'll get cracking on a binary distribution for the gem tonight and try to get it released asap. The only downside is that it will be compiled with VC++ 6.0, which means a couple of the Win32Service struct members will be unavailable in the Service.services method (and you won't be able to specify a 'group'). This won't affect the Daemon class, though. Ideally I'd like to be able to set this up as an either-or, with something like "gem install win32-service --from-source" to force a build if the user wants to build from source instead of using the binary.
